Tintsoft/MysqlBinLog

MySQL日志审计
授权协议 GPL
开发语言 C#
所属分类 数据库相关、 数据库管理工具
软件类型 开源软件
地区 国产
投 递 者 邬宜然
操作系统 Windows
开源组织
适用人群 未知
 软件概览

MYSQL二进制日志记录了所有的DDL和DML的语句,但不包括查询的语句,语句以事件的方式保存,描述了数据的更改过程,此日志对发生灾难时数据恢复起到了极为重要的作用。MYSQL binlog查看工具,作为日常mysql审计使用非常不错。

完全开源无版权说明,随便用,或许可以叫apache开源,但是用了别人的MYSQL库 ,so,看着办吧

  • /usr/local/mysql/bin/mysqlbinlog -vv /var/lib/bin/mysql-bin.000008--base64-output=DECODE-ROWS --start-pos=307 问题:这个究竟是什么意思 [root@ma mysql]# /usr/local/mysql/bin/mysqlbinlog -vv /var/lib/bin/mysql-bin.

  • 不知道怎么了,今天使用mysqlbinlog这个命令查看数据库的日志文件,出现了如下报错:[root@Darren1 logs]# mysqlbinlog -vv --base64-output=decode-rows mysql-bin.000006 /*!40019 SET @@session.max_insert_delayed_threads=0*/; /*!50003 SET @OLD_

  • binlog是通过记录二进制文件方式来备份数据,然后在从二进制文件将数据恢复到某一时段或某一操作点。 1、使用mysqlbinlog工具来恢复 Mysqlbinlog日志如何开启? 在my.cnf这个文件中加一行。 #vi /etc/my.cnf [mysqld] log-bin=mysqlbin-log #添加这一行就可以了,=号后面自己定义日志文件名,默认该文件是存储在datadir中。 my

  • /usr/local/mysql/bin/mysqlbinlog -vv /var/lib/bin/mysql-bin.000008 --base64-output=DECODE-ROWS  --start-pos=307   问题:这个究竟是什么意思 [root@ma mysql]# /usr/local/mysql/bin/mysqlbinlog -vv /var/lib/bin/mysql-

  • 问题 mysqlbinlog -v -v --base64-output=DECODE-ROWS mysql-bin.000166 | less ERROR: Error in Log_event::read_log_event(): 'Found invalid event in binary log', data_len: 111, event_type: 35 /*!50530 SET @@

  • MySQL数据库恢复(使用mysqlbinlog命令)_MySQL bitsCN.com 1:开启binlog日志记录 修改mysql配置文件mysql.ini,在[mysqld]节点下添加 # log-bin log-bin = E:/log/logbin.log 路径中不要包含中文和空格。重启mysql服务。通过命令行停止和启动mysql服务 c:/>net stop mysql; c:/>n

  • 在使用mysqlbinlog分析日志时,报错 mysqlbinlog: unknown variable 'default-character-set=utf8' 原因分析如下 产生这个问题的原因是字符编码的问题,为了能够使Mysql中数据中文显示不乱吗,就在my.cnf中添加了:  default-character-set=utf8 这个是 mysqlbinlog的一个bug   对于这个问题

  • 一、登录数据库刷新binlog1.1)查看当前的binlog mysql> show master status; +---------------------+----------+--------------+------------------+-------------------+ | File                | Position | Binlog_Do_DB | Bin

  • Can't exec "mysqlbinlog": No such file or directory at /usr/share/perl5/vendor_perl/MHA/BinlogManager.pm line 106. [root@mha-m mha_master]# masterha_check_repl -conf=/etc/mha_master/mha.cnf Thu Nov

  • 在使用mysqlbinlog分析日志时,报错: /usr/local/mysql/bin/mysqlbinlog: unknown variable 'default-character-set=utf8' 原因分析: 产生这个问题的原因是因为我在my.cnf中的client选项组中添加了:  default-character-set=utf8 这个是mysqlbinlog的一个bug 解决方法

  • 起因 上周六本来加班把两个模块的表结构都建出来了,同步表结构到正在用的数据库的时候,把别的表也同步了,直接导致我熬了一个通宵。 查博客 上网查博客,想要回滚当时的操作,需要日志,需要binlog,把从网上博客学来的命令挨个试了一遍, 先登进服务器的MySQL命令界面,后面发现在navicat里的查询也可以。。。 尝试 查看binlog是否开启,看最近的binlog是哪个,找到最近的那个binlog

  • 这个错误通常是因为 MHA 找不到 MySQL 的二进制日志文件(mysql-bin.log)。如果 MySQL 是在 Docker 容器内运行的,可以尝试以下解决方法: 确保 MySQL 的二进制日志文件在 MHA 所在的机器上是可访问的。在 Docker 容器中,可以使用 -v 参数将 MySQL 的二进制日志文件的目录挂载到宿主机的某个目录中,例如: docker run -d -p3306

 相关资料
  • 日志审计支持查看平台上的所有操作日志以及公有云的操作日志等。 操作日志 操作日志用于显示系统中所有操作信息。 云上日志 将公有云操作日志同步到云联壹云平台上统一查看。

  • 该账号及其子账号的所有操作记录和登录日志,便于在发生问题时用户及时查看。 操作日志 登录历史 操作日志 记录用户及其子用户在页面的所有操作行为,可对操作行为进行追溯,并按照功能模块、操作行为等进行查询。 登录历史 记录用户及其子用户的所有登录行为,包括登录时间、登录IP、用户名、浏览器版本、登录方式等。

  • 我正在写我的第一个机器人,我有一些审计日志的问题。 我想创建审计日志,这将是发送信息,谁踢了一个成员从服务器。 我在网上找到了一些东西,但它的工作方式真的很奇怪。当我踢我的测试帐户时,没关系,这表明我踢了他。但是当我想自己离开时,日志上说我正在踢这个测试帐户。更重要的是,当我的朋友踢这个帐户时,它说他踢了他是没关系的,但当我再次独自离开时,它说这个朋友踢了他。我不知道如何修理它。 这是我的代码:

  • 4.5 ABP应用层—审计日志 维基百科定义:审计跟踪(也称为审核日志)是一个安全相关的时间顺序记录,记录这些记录的目的是为已经影响在任何时候的详细操作,提供程序运行的证明文件记录、源或事件。 ABP提供了能够为应用程序交互自动记录日志的基础设施,它能记录你调用的方法的调用者信息和参数信息。从根本上来说,存储区域包含: tenant id(相关的租户Id), user id(请求用户Id), se

  • Seafile 企业版在管理员界面中提供了四类日志: 登录日志 文件访问日志 文件更新日志 权限更改日志 日志功能默认是关闭的,以便不产生大量的数据库条目。参考文档 config options for pro edition 来开启这个功能。

  • 我试图搜索CAS文档,并获得了一些属性,但似乎没有一个是合适的。